In the Overlord novel, Death Knights are an interesting and formidable part of the story. They are created through necromantic magic, which gives them an otherworldly and spooky quality. Their loyalty to the overlord is absolute, which means they will carry out any order without hesitation. In combat, they are very tough opponents. Their physical strength allows them to overpower many foes, and their undead nature gives them an edge in terms of not feeling pain or fatigue like living beings. They also have some special abilities related to the dark arts, such as summoning dark energy to attack or defend. Their presence in the novel adds a sense of danger and mystery to the overall plot.
The Death Knights in the Overlord novel are powerful undead warriors. They are often depicted as having great physical strength and being highly resistant to damage. They are loyal servants of the overlord and play important roles in battles and the overall power structure within the story.
